Mon Calamari (/mɒn kæləˈmɑːɹi/) — an amphibious humanoid alien species from the Star Wars franchise.
The Mon Calamari are an amphibious bipedal species from Mon Cala, an oceanic planet orbiting a binary star system in the Outer Rim's Calamari sector, which they share with the Quarren (who call the planet "Dac"). While humanoid in shape, the species is very fish-like in appearance and biology.
Members of the species have a frog or goldfish-like visage, possessing a bulbous domed head with a wide thick-lipped mouth; a saggy chin; and two proptosed eyes. In Legends, their eyes can move independently and see in wavelengths beyond the colors seen by human eye. Their hairless skin comes in a variety of colors (usually shades of oranges; browns; or pinks, but some as vibrant as white; blue; or green) often mottled with a similarly-varied markings. With age said markings will fade, as will barbels grow from their lower lip regardless of gender. Female Mon Calamari have thinner body structures than males, and two breast-like structures on their chests, despite that the Mon Calamari reproduce through eggs in large clutches. It is possible for a Mon Calamari to hybridize with a Quarren.
Mon Calamari have webbed hands and feet. Their hands have three suction cups on the palm and five clawed fingers: middle and ring fingers longer than the others; an opposable thumb with two barbs on the underside; and in some cases, a small protrusion that appears to be a vestigial sixth finger. Their flipper feet have six toes of three different lengths, and are flexible and sturdy enough for Mon Calamari to wear, stand, and walk around in boots. They also have small fins running the length of their calves and forearms. With these, Mon Calamari are excellent swimmers, being able to swim up to 30 meters below sea level without needing to decompress their bodies, unlike the Quarren who can dive a magnitude deeper into Mon Cala's depths.
